Lebron James vs. Tim Duncan

NBA Finals are finally here! About friggin' time. For those of us without cable these playoffs have been majorly frustrating. Whatever happened to the NBA on NBC? Can we go back to that? That was good.

Hopefully the series goes to seven games so I get my fill of awesome broadcast TV basketball action before the off-season starts again.